TASKING, Germany supports Andes FuSa certified RISC-V automotive IP
On March 28, TASKING announced that its compilers now fully support the Andes FuSa-certified RISC-V IP. This advancement expands TASKING's RISC-V tool suite to include compilation, debugging, performance tuning, timing, and coverage analysis tools.
